Output 3561609e7996ee01f47bf26d91401dc41be2095b6de0c15d4303518934290fad:0

value
62337814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d689951503ea05395fd1a213e3fc22db05eb01 OP_EQUAL
address
34geZ1CvtuAVNbfdFqZYbV6bq5HceyNx41
transaction
3561609e7996ee01f47bf26d91401dc41be2095b6de0c15d4303518934290fad
spent
true